Nicole Kidman has pleaded for privacy on her first visit to Sydney since giving birth last month. Nic touched down in Sydney last night with husband Keith Urban and newborn daughter Sunday Rose.
“Keith and I are both appealing to the press and stuff just to give us a little space so we can walk around Sydney and show the baby our town,” Nicole said in a radio interview this morning.
“She’s tiny. She’s like a doll, she’s like a little, little thing. Just [don't photograph] right in her face or in our faces because it’s scary for her.”
“I get it. I get the interest there is,” added daddy Keith Urban. “But at the same time it’s our little girl. Sometimes when people come right up in your face and you think: ‘Good God, would you do that to anybody else’s child?’ That’s all.”
We’re all desperate for a photo of little Sunday so we can see her for ourselves, but her proud parents have revealed a few details about her appearance.
Nicole said her daughter looks just like her father, with a “bit of a reddish tint” to her hair. How cute!
Keith also said being a dad was an “awesome” feeling.
“Anybody out there who’s got kids [knows] it’s just a certain kind of feeling that you can only experience when you do it,” he said. “I’m not looking forward to having to go on tour and having to leave.”
Nicole also gave a little insight into her labor, adding that the presence of family made her delivery a little easier.
“They say a lot of it has to do with how your sister and your mother gave birth, so luckily my sister’s had four children … and that was pretty easy for her too,” she said.
“My mum was a nurse too and also she’s a midwife so we were surrounded … but we also had wonderful nurses at the hospital.”
Nicole and Keith will spend their time in Australia with family, although it’s not just a pleasure trip. Nic will soon be back on set to shoot the final scenes for her upcoming movie Australia.
